How they compare

Guatemala currently reports 37.3% against 35.1% in Mauritania, a difference of 2.2%.

That makes Guatemala's figure about 1.1 times Mauritania's.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was Guatemala ahead.

Guatemala ranks 54th and Mauritania ranks 57th of 144 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Guatemala averaged higher in 2 and Mauritania in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Guatemala Mauritania Difference Ahead
1960s 19.7% 18.5% 1.2% Guatemala
1970s 3.1% 26.6% 23.5% Mauritania
1980s 28.5% 34.8% 6.3% Mauritania
1990s 32.1% 35.6% 3.5% Mauritania
2000s 33.4% 35.8% 2.4% Mauritania
2010s 37.3% 35.1% 2.2% Guatemala

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
